A message also came from Burma’s democracy icon and Nobel Peace laureate, Aung San Suu Kyi. She said as „the world makes tremendous material development and becomes highly interconnected, it needs peace, love, compassion, humility and understanding more than ever before.“ Suu Kyi also expressed hope that the congregation will take an important step in promoting these values to make our world a better place to live.

Delegates

Confirmed participants include His Holiness the Dalai Lama, spiritual leader, Nobel Peace Prize Laureate, India/Tibet; Aung San Suu Kyi, political leader, Nobel Peace Prize Laureate, Burma; Chen Guangcheng, lawyer, civil rights activist, China; Frederik Willem de Klerk, former President, Nobel Peace Prize Laureate, Republic of South Africa; Gareth Evans, former Minister of Foreign Affairs, Australia; Kinga Göncz, Member of European Parliament, former Minister of Foreign Affairs, Hungary; Yoani Sánchez, blogger and activist, Cuba; Roger Scruton, philosopher, political scientist, United Kingdom; and Yang Jianli, dissident, President and Founder, Initiatives for China, USA/China.

All times Central European Summer Time (CEST = GMT +2.00).

 

September 12: Visit to the Lithuanian Parliament
His Holiness will meet with Parliamentarians at the Lithuanian Parliament in Vilnius, Lithuania. Live webcast can be viewed at http://tv.lrytas.lt/live2
Time: 10:00am – 11:15am CEST

September 12: Visit to Vilnius City Hall
His Holiness will give a talk on „Social, Ecological and Moral Challenges in the Modern World at the Vilnius City Hall in Vilnius, Lithuania. Live Webcast can be viewed at http://tv.lrytas.lt/live
Time: 1:00pm – 2:15pm CEST

September 12: Visit to Tibet Square
His Holiness will vist Tibet Square and participate in the dismantling of a sand mandala built by monks from Sera Monastery in Vilnius, Lithuania. Live webcast can be viewed at http://tv.lrytas.lt/live
Time: 2:30pm – 3:15pm CEST

September 13: Public Talk
His Holiness will give a public talk entitled „The Path to Peace and Happiness in a Global Society“ at the Seimens Arena in Vilnius, Lithuania. Live webcast can be viewed at http://tv.lrytas.lt/live
Time: 12:30pm – 2:00pm CEST

September 14: Public Talk
His Holiness will give a public talk entitled „Compassion and Respect in Today’s Society“ at the Tipsport Arena in Prague, Czech Republic. Live webcast can be viewed at http://dalaila.ma/17HJuJb
Time: 1:30pm – 3:30pm CEST

September 15: Teaching
His Holiness will teach on Geshe Langri Thangpa’s „Eight Verses of Training the Mind“ at the Arena Sparta in Prague, Czech Republic. Live webcast can be viewed at http://dalaila.ma/1aVS9uw
Time: 9:30am – 11:30am & 1:30pm – 3:30pm CEST
